Menodora scabra (formerly Menodora scoparia)Mojave Desert Wildflowers, Pam MacKay, 2nd Ed., p. 237 is broom-like shrub in the Olive Family (Oleaceae), known by the common name rough menodora or broom twinberry.Mojave Desert Wildflowers, Pam Mackay, 2nd Ed. 2013, p. 237 It is a popular desert garden plant.
